Possible cyber attacks on America
I think the nation as a
whole depends on technology and computers for almost everything in our government,
and military. It is dangerous to think that someone could come in and attack
the government take information from them or even taking information from the
privet sector like the economy intrusion in the stock exchange. It could even
get more dangerous is someone could hack into the military system, and possibly
use our own weapons against us. Clapper singled out attacks from China and
Russia as the biggest threats from state actors and said that those two
countries have been responsible for "extensive illicit intrusions"
into U.S. networks, but also said that Iran's cyber capabilities have
"increased in depth and complexity" in recent years. China and Russia have
been high on cyber-watchers' lists of concerns for several years now, but Iran
is a relatively new addition. Iran's military recently claimed that it brought down an American drone by hacking into its
guidance systems. This means that are rivals in the world are getting more
advanced and we have to move along and try to increase are capabilities so that
something like a American drone going down does not happen.
